Backed By GitHub (Microsoft)
AI pair programmer that suggests code and entire functions in real time directly in your editor.
GitHub Copilot leverages advanced AI models to provide real-time code suggestions, autocompletion, and even entire function generation based on natural language prompts and code context. Integrated deeply with VS Code and other popular IDEs, it supports dozens of programming languages and is designed to speed up development, reduce boilerplate, and help developers learn new APIs and frameworks efficiently.
Get real-time code suggestions as you type.
Complete entire lines or blocks of code automatically.
Reduce coding time and improve efficiency.
Generate entire functions from natural language prompts.
Quickly implement complex logic with minimal coding.
Reduce boilerplate code and focus on core functionality.
Leverage code context for intelligent suggestions.
Receive relevant suggestions based on project structure and dependencies.
Improve code quality and consistency.
Integrate directly with VS Code and other popular IDEs.
Access Copilot features within your existing development environment.
Enjoy a smooth and intuitive coding experience.
Supports dozens of programming languages.
Utilize Copilot across various projects and technologies.
Enhance your coding capabilities regardless of language.
Learn new APIs and frameworks more efficiently.
Receive relevant code examples and usage suggestions.
Accelerate your learning curve and become proficient faster.
50 agent mode or chat requests per month
Unlimited code completions
Everything in Pro
Inline code suggestions and completions
Copilot Chat (in IDE, GitHub, and Mobile)
Copilot coding agent (for autonomous code changes)
Copilot CLI (command line interface)
Multi-language support (almost all programming languages)
Real user experiences from across different platforms
The AI-powered suggestions are incredibly smart and context-aware, often predicting exactly what I'm trying to implement. It's like having an experienced developer pair programming with me 24/7.
Verified User
2025-10-02
Es
reducing time-to-market
to potential for bad/insecure code)
AI service reliance
Dramatically accelerate developer productivity and efficiency, reduce time spent on boilerplate/repetitive coding, and enable developers to focus on higher-value, creative problem-solving.
May suggest inaccurate, insecure, or suboptimal code (requires human review) Context awareness can be limited in large, complex, or proprietary codebases Suggestions can be too aggressive, completing large blocks when only a line is desired Reported bugs and flakiness in some IDE plugins (e.g., JetBrains) Limited work with highly complex code or niche embedded systems code No native test coverage or static analysis integration (requires other tools) Requires constant internet access for real-time suggestions Poor customer support for billing and account issues (user-reported)